Scenic spot live broadcast system with passenger flow and weather monitoring functions
The invention discloses a scenic spot live broadcast system with passenger flow and weather monitoring functions, and the system comprises a first collection unit which collects a video data stream ofa scenic spot, and transmits the collected video data stream to a live broadcast server; a second ac...
